New management of the PCMA UW Research Centre in Cairo

At the latest meeting of the PCMA UW Council on April 30th, 2024, changes in the management of the PCMA UW Research Centre in Cairo were approved. The duties of the head of the Centre were entrusted to Tomasz Kania. At the same time, we thank the outgoing Prof. Anna Wodzińska for carrying out this function since 2020.

Tomasz Kania is an Arabist. He was previously associated with PCMA UW between 2014 and 2017, when he worked at the Research Centre in Cairo. He has extensive experience in management, including as head of foreign posts. As a humanitarian worker, he worked with Polish and international organizations in Lebanon, Yemen, where he established a humanitarian mission, Ukraine, and Poland, where he was responsible for running regional offices.

The PCMA UW Research Centre in Cairo was established in 1959 by Prof. Kazimierz Michałowski. Its mission is to provide support to Polish scientists and students conducting research in Egypt, and to build the capacity of Polish research in the region, particularly in the Nile Valley.
